Hey everyone,

I just bought a US-16x08, and I'm having a hell of a time trying to figure out why I'm unable to multitrack with it in any DAW I try to use. The drivers are all up to date and my system has been optimized, but for whatever reason I can only record one track in stereo (L+R) or two tracks (one L one R). It does not allow me to select different mics for multiple tracks. I had a buddy come over who hooked the interface up to his Mac, and it worked perfectly. He was able to assign a different mic to seven different tracks without a problem. What gives?

I bought the unit from Sweetwater, so I'll be calling tech support on Monday to try and resolve this. Do any of you have any idea what the problem might be in the meantime?

I can only speak from my experience, I own a 16x08 and use it in Reaper. You mentioned ANY DAW so perhaps you tried this one. To set it up in Reaper, choose Options, then Preferences, then Device. Make sure wen you enable the inputs, you choose first - channel 1, and Last - channel 16 otherwise it only selects one input.upload_2015-10-4_19-38-16.png

Then when you add a track, there is a box at the bottom of the track (labled "Left" in my picture). Hit the down arrow and then select the input you want to use for that track 1 - 16. Otherwise, they default to channel 1.
upload_2015-10-4_19-42-27.png

Hope that helps and maybe of some use in other daws as well.
